Role Overview

We are seeking an experienced Security Engineer to take responsibility for the design, implementation, monitoring and continuous improvement of cybersecurity across internal and customer networks and systems.

The role will work closely with Security, IT, Compliance and Engineering teams, providing technical expertise in network security, incident response, vulnerability management and security monitoring. The successful candidate will act as a key technical authority and provide third-line support for complex security issues.

Key Responsibilities

Develop and implement security policies, standards, procedures and technical controls. Design, build, test and troubleshoot security solutions across internal and customer networks.
Act as a technical centre of excellence for network and device security.
Monitor and investigate security events using SIEM, IDS/IPS and other security tools. Investigate and resolve security incidents and provide incident response support. Manage vulnerabilities and support penetration testing and security assessments. Provide through-life cybersecurity support and recommend improvements.
Provide third-line technical support for complex network security issues.
Produce and maintain security configurations, schematics, procedures and technical documentation.
Advise colleagues and customers on security threats, vulnerabilities and best practice. Support security awareness, knowledge sharing and training.
Work across IT and Engineering teams to ensure secure network and system design. Liaise with customers, suppliers and technology partners as required.

Technical Requirements

Strong hands-on experience with:

  • Cisco firewalls, routers and switches
  • Juniper platforms
  • SIEM
  • IDS/IPS
  • Vulnerability management
  • Penetration testing
  • Computer forensics
  • Secure network design and management
  • Security monitoring and incident investigation

Good knowledge of:

  • ISO 27001
  • ITIL
  • GDPR
  • Security governance and risk management

Essential Experience & Skills

Minimum 5 years' experience working across multiple networks and complex environments.
Proven experience designing and managing secure networks.
Strong cybersecurity and network security knowledge.
Experience investigating and resolving security incidents.
Excellent communication and customer-facing skills.
Ability to explain complex security issues to technical and non-technical audiences. Strong analytical, organisational and problem-solving skills.
Proactive, flexible and able to work effectively under pressure.
Ability to take ownership of issues and drive them through to resolution.
Ability to obtain and maintain UK SC Security Clearance.
